IPL 2026: Updated Points Table After RR Beat LSG

Lucknow Super Giants suffered a disappointing 40-run defeat to Rajasthan Royals in IPL 2026, as their batting unit, led by skipper Rishabh Pant, failed to capitalise on a strong bowling effort.

Chasing a modest target of 160, LSG were bundled out for 119 in 18 overs. The collapse was triggered by Pant’s ill-judged sweep-cum-hoick, which halted any momentum the side had built after a disciplined bowling display earlier in the evening.

Shami, Mohsin, Prince Shine with the Ball

LSG’s bowlers had laid the perfect platform. Mohammed Shami, Mohsin Khan, and Prince Yadav shared six wickets between them to restrict RR to 159/6.

Shami (2/30) showcased his class with the new ball, removing Yashasvi Jaiswal and Dhruv Jurel off successive deliveries. Mohsin (2/17) impressed with his discipline and bounce, accounting for Vaibhav Sooryavanshi and Shimron Hetmyer.

Prince Yadav (2/29) once again underlined his consistency, while the trio collectively bowled a remarkable 39 dot balls, choking RR’s scoring rate.

Jadeja Anchors Royals’ Recovery

Ravindra Jadeja emerged as the difference-maker for RR, scoring an unbeaten 43 off 29 balls and also picking up a wicket. His crucial stand with Shubham Dubey helped the Royals recover from another top-order collapse and post a competitive total.

Despite their batting struggles this season, RR’s bowlers ensured the total was more than enough.

LSG Batting Crumbles Under Pressure

LSG’s chase never gained momentum. Early setbacks, including a run-out of Ayush Badoni and the dismissal of Pant, derailed the innings.

Mitchell Marsh fought a lone battle with a 55 off 41 balls, but lacked support as wickets fell regularly at the other end. Big names like Nicholas Pooran and Himmat Singh failed to deliver, with the latter’s selection as Impact Sub likely to face scrutiny.

RR’s pace attack, led by Jofra Archer (3/20) and Nandre Burger (2/27), proved too hot to handle.

What It Means

The victory lifted Rajasthan Royals to second place on the points table with 10 points from seven games, while LSG slumped to ninth after their fourth consecutive defeat.

Conclusion

It was a game where LSG’s bowlers did nearly everything right, but their batting unit let them down badly. On the other hand, RR once again leaned on their bowling strength and Jadeja’s experience to secure a crucial win.
